What if Dark Souls took place in a post-apocalyptic wasteland and you used guns instead of swords? 'Remnant: From the Ashes' is the answer, a fun but fiendishly difficult action RPG.
Mathias told me about Gorefist, the first boss that he couldn't beat. I reached his lair in the dungeon today, and I see the problem. He killed me once, and then I went back and upgraded my armor and weapons. The Weapon Mods are really powerful, both Mender's Aura (healing) and Hunter's Mark (mark enemies, more critical hits). Going back in, he killed me 5 more times. I decided to go back into the dungeon and grind a bit more on the easy Hollows.

Another LAN-party with Erik, we went down to the basement of Ward 13 and found a neat submachinegun. When then went back to The Loom of the Black Sun (alien dungeon) and fought Claviger (a big tree thing).
The Thrall was a relatively easy boss fight, which didn't prepare us for Ixillis XV (and XVI), which was like fighting two super-aggressive Moonlight Butterflies at once. Very difficult.
Erik and I played for hours, and reached the Re-animator boss. However, we couldn't proceed past this, because the game keeps crashing on both the PS4 and the Pro.
Remnant was just updated with a new Hardcore Mode and hopefully a lot of bugfixes. Even though it seemed even harder than before, Erik and I managed to get through the Re-animator boss fight by focusing on killing the teleporting enemies and leaving the rest alive, easy to kite around the level.
The next boss, Onslaught, was easy and very buggy. He teleported into a wall and got stuck, and he teleported outside the level, forcing us to drink poison and respawn. Finally, he just seemed to be stuck in one place, and we killed him.

The second stage of the boss was confusing, we didn't deal any damage to him. It turned out that you have to get caught by the boss, teleported into a dream reality, kill a few enemies there, get out, and then attack the boss, now dealing lots of damage. After a while, the boss opens up, and you can hit The Dreamer inside. We got him, and then sailed away in a little boat, watching a tower fall down in the background.
